Drug Administration

The way (route) by which a drug is given in a specific site to a patient in a suitable dosage form to achieve the desired therapeutic effect.

2
New cards

Local Routes

Routes of drug administration where systemic absorption is minimal, systemic side effects are minimized, and the desired action is localized to an approachable site.

3
New cards

Topical Routes

Local routes in which a drug is applied directly to the skin or mucous membranes (such as oral, nasal, ocular, vaginal, or rectal mucosa) for local action.

4
New cards

Nystatin

An antifungal drug administered as an oral suspension for local treatment of oral candidiasis in the oral cavity.

5
New cards

Clotrimazole

A broad-spectrum antimycotic drug administered as a troche, cream, lotion, or powder for treating conditions like oral candidiasis or cutaneous candidiasis.

6
New cards

Acyclovir Cream

A topical cream formulation applied to the oral cavity or lips for the local treatment of herpes labialis.

7
New cards

Lignocaine Hydrochloride

A local anesthetic drug administered as a 5\text{\textpercent} ointment/jelly or 10\text{\textpercent} spray for topical anesthesia in the oral cavity.

8
New cards

Neomycin

A non-absorbable antibiotic given orally as a tablet for sterilization of the gut before surgery.

9
New cards

Salbutamol

An anti-asthmatic drug administered via inhalation as an aerosol (nebulized solution or fine powder) targeting the bronchi and lungs.

10
New cards

Intra-arterial Route

A rarely used local parenteral route employed during diagnostic studies (e.g., coronary angiography) or for administering anticancer drugs for malignancies involving limbs.

11
New cards

Intra-articular Injection

The injection of a drug directly into a deep joint space, such as triamcinolone acetonide for rheumatoid arthritis.

12
New cards

Systemic Routes

Routes of administration where drugs enter the blood circulation and produce systemic effects throughout the body.

13
New cards

Enteral Route

A systemic route of administration that involves the gastrointestinal tract (GIT).

14
New cards

Parenteral Route

A systemic route (derived from 'par' meaning beyond and 'enteral' meaning intestinal) referring to the injection of a drug directly into tissue fluid or blood without crossing the intestinal mucosa.

15
New cards

First Pass Metabolism

Presystemic elimination where an orally administered drug is destroyed or metabolized in the gut wall or liver before reaching systemic circulation.

16
New cards

Penicillin G

An antibiotic drug that cannot be effectively administered orally because it is destroyed by gastric juices.

17
New cards

Streptomycin

An antibiotic drug that is not absorbed by the oral route.

18
New cards

Sublingual Route

Administration of a drug under the tongue, allowing rapid absorption directly into systemic circulation while bypassing first-pass metabolism.

19
New cards

Buccal Route

Administration of a drug placed between the gums and cheek.

20
New cards

Suppository

A solid dosage form inserted into the rectum (or vagina) for local or systemic effect, such as indomethacin for rheumatoid arthritis.

21
New cards

Retention Enema

A liquid rectal preparation absorbed through the rectal mucous membrane to produce local or systemic effects, such as diazepam for status epilepticus in children.

22
New cards

Intravenous (i.v.) Route

Injection of a drug directly into a superficial vein as a bolus or slow infusion at a 25o25^\text{o} angle, producing immediate effects.

23
New cards

Thrombophlebitis

Inflammation of the injected vein with clot formation, which is a hazard associated with intravenous administration of highly irritant drugs.

24
New cards

Extravasation

The accidental leakage of intravenously injected drug into adjoining tissues, which can cause severe necrosis if the drug is highly irritant.

25
New cards

Subcutaneous (s.c.) Route

Injection of a drug into loose subcutaneous connective tissue at a 45o45^\text{o} angle; suitable for depot preparations or aqueous suspensions up to a maximum volume of 1 ml1\text{ ml}.

26
New cards

Intramuscular (i.m.) Route

Injection of a drug into large skeletal muscles (e.g., deltoid, gluteus maximus) at a 90o90^\text{o} angle; less painful and suitable for depot preparations up to a maximum volume of 5 ml5\text{ ml}.

27
New cards

Inhalational Route

Administration of volatile liquids or gases (e.g., general anesthetics) that are rapidly absorbed across the vast surface area of alveoli.

28
New cards

Cutaneous Route

Application of highly lipid-soluble drugs over the skin (e.g., Scopolamine patches) for slow, prolonged absorption into systemic circulation while bypassing the liver.
